Skip to content

Add "share with group lock" event on subgroups when this is disable on parent group

Audit need

When the prevent a project from being shared with groups setting is enabled, it is accurately reflected in the group audit events with "Changed share with group lock from false to true."

However, this change also applies to all subgroups, yet there are no audit events indicating this change on the subgroups.

Proposal

Add the "Changed share with group lock from false to true" event to the subgroups' audit logs. If possible, indicate the parent group from which this change was initiated.

Streaming-only event or normal event?

To be determined.

Related issue

  • (internal only) ZD 623651. This audit log on subgroups will be useful for investigation of user issues.
Edited by 🤖 GitLab Bot 🤖